# Created by: Ying-Chieh Liao # $FreeBSD$ PORTNAME= PyX PORTVERSION= 0.12.1 CATEGORIES= graphics python MASTER_SITES= SF P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X} MAINTAINER= mva@FreeBSD.org COMMENT= A Python package for the creation of encapsulated PostScript figures LICENSE= GPLv2 USE_PYTHON= 2.5+ USE_PYDISTUTILS=yes USE_TEX= latex:build OPTIONS_DEFINE= T1CODE KPATHSEA OPTIONS_DEFAULT= T1CODE KPATHSEA T1CODE_DESC= Fast t1 font encoding/decoding KPATHSEA_DESC= Python wrapper around kpathsea NO_STAGE= yes .include .if ${PORT_OPTIONS:MT1CODE} || ${PORT_OPTIONS:MKPATHSEA} CFLAGS+= -I${LOCALBASE}/include .endif .if ${PORT_OPTIONS:MT1CODE} PLIST_SUB+= T1CODE="" .else PLIST_SUB+= T1CODE="@comment " .endif .if ${PORT_OPTIONS:MKPATHSEA} LDFLAGS+= -L${LOCALBASE}/lib PLIST_SUB+= KPATHSEA="" .else PLIST_SUB+= KPATHSEA="@comment " .endif .if ${PORT_OPTIONS:MT1CODE} || ${PORT_OPTIONS:MKPATHSEA} do-patch: .if ${PORT_OPTIONS:MT1CODE} @${REINPLACE_CMD} -e 's|build_t1code=0|build_t1code=1|' ${WRKSRC}/setup.cfg .endif .if ${PORT_OPTIONS:MKPATHSEA} @${REINPLACE_CMD} -e 's|build_pykpathsea=0|build_pykpathsea=1|' ${WRKSRC}/setup.cfg .endif .endif .include